Interview with Fāṭimah al-Waḥayyid

Biography: The interview was recorded on April 17, 2004 with Fāṭimah al-Waḥayyid, female, born in Maʻdhar, Palestine and resides in al-Burj al-Shamālī Palestinian Refugee Camp, Lebanon.
